Tips:
If you don't plan to stay at the Lodge (http://www.cathedrallakes.ca/) then at least avail yourselves of the transport to and from the "Core" area. There is camping available for $10 per person, per night ... getting all your gear up to the campsites is well worth the $100 per person it costs ...

nice hike! we were just there and I second the ride up. We stayed at the Lodge as it was a family trip. Great place to hike and have the luxury of a ride up and lodge at 2100m's! The camping looked not bad, it snowed when we were there (july 2nd 2012) so it can get pretty cold.
